Fort Worth Properties Do Not Share One Scope

Fort Worth includes historic central neighborhoods, expanding suburban communities, ranch-style homes, apartments, offices, warehouses, and active commercial corridors. Property age, additions, slab or pier-and-beam construction, long duct runs, attic conditions, large footprints, and mixed system histories can change access and scope. That local variety is why an estimate should begin with the actual property instead of a copied package or an unverified flat price.

A Fort Worth Home’s History Matters

Historic districts, mid-century ranch homes, later additions, and fast-growing outer neighborhoods can produce very different duct layouts. Tell Continental whether rooms were added, equipment was replaced, attic work occurred, or registers appear newer than the surrounding home. The goal is not to make assumptions from age; it is to understand how the current air-distribution system may have evolved.

How to Prepare for home duct cleaning

Before the visit, secure pets, identify sensitive rooms, clear safe paths to accessible registers, and share attic, gate, parking, or work-from-home constraints. Good preparation helps protect the property, reduces delays, and gives the team enough context to explain what can and cannot be addressed.

Important Service Boundaries

Duct cleaning does not repair damaged or leaking ducts, correct equipment sizing, remove an active moisture source, perform pest remediation, or guarantee a health outcome. If the evidence points outside Continental’s confirmed scope, the responsible answer may be another qualified contractor, a repair pathway, monitoring, or additional evaluation—not an unnecessary add-on.
